Every Billboard Modern Rock Chart #1 through 2005, listed in order of preference.  

128. Psychedelic Furs, "All That Money Wants"

October 1-21, 1988



Every review I find describes this song as being cynical, but either the point is flying over my head or everybody's just assuming, based on Richard Butler's voice and the lack of the words "heart" or "love" in the title. Personally, it's about a guitar riff and Richard Butler's voice.
